Sure, Jesse Langseth may be Fargo-Moorhead's reality TV flavor of the month after her spin on "American Idol," but if you want to see a small-screen starlet up close and personal, head out to The Hub in Fargo tonight. Fargo's hometown honey, Abbi "Cornfed" Noah, right, the "winner" of VH1's hook-up program, "Real Chance of Love," holds a meet and greet at 10. Will last year's model bring her on-air Romeo, Ahmad "Real" Givens, or her new BFF, former "Real World" star Nick Brown? Despite it being ladies' night, you get the feeling there will be lots of dudes lining up for "Cornfed." This event is for ages 21 and older. For more information call (701) 232-6767.
